导读:微信,QQ等社交软件已经成为了大家生活中的一部分,几乎每个人都形影不离。很多人微信,QQ人手一个,微信聊的起劲,QQ也不放下。但是当你从微信切换到QQ之后再切回微信突然发现重新载入了是不是很生气?——苹果推送IOS13正式版,杀后台严重前面说的情况就是本期主题,很多朋友在使用苹果手机的时候出现这种情况,尤其是更新系统到了Ios13之后。不光光是微信,其他也有只不过是微信比较突出而已。有的人看
# iOS 应用保持后台运行的完整指南 在 iOS 开发中,有时我们需要确保应用在后台时仍然能够继续执行特定任务。比如说,我们可能需要在用户关闭应用时继续进行位置追踪、播放音乐或者下载文件等。下面我们就来详细介绍如何在 iOS 中实现后台运行功能。 ## 流程概述 下面的表格概述了实现 iOS 应用保持后台运行所需的步骤: | 步骤 | 描述 | |------|------| | 1
原创 27天前
32阅读
下面通过地图持续定位的方式,完成App进入后台保存成功继续运行:第一步:开启后台服务   第二步:在info.l    <key>NSLocationAlwaysUsageDescription</key><string>请允许使用定位功能</string> <key>N
        长连接与短连接         所谓长连接,指在一个TCP连接上可以连续发送多个数据包,在TCP连接保持期间,如果没有数据包发送,需要双方发检测包以维持此连接,一般需要自己做在线维持。          短连接是指通信双方有数据交互时,就建立一个TCP连
# iOS保持最上层 在iOS应用程序中,有时候我们希望某个视图或页面能够始终保持在最上层,不被其他视图覆盖或隐藏。这在一些特定的场景下非常有用,比如弹出通知或提示信息、展示悬浮按钮等。本文将介绍如何在iOS开发中实现保持最上层的功能,并提供代码示例。 ## 实现思路 要实现iOS应用程序中的保持最上层功能,我们可以使用`UIWindow`来创建一个新的窗口,并将需要保持最上层的视图添加到这
原创 5月前
42阅读
一、CocoaPods 插件机制① Ruby在 Ruby 中,类永远是开放的,总是可以将新的方法加入到已有的类中,除了自己的代码中,还可以用在标准库和内置类中,这个特性被称为 Ruby Open Classes。自定义一个类 Human,放在 human.rb 文件中:class Human def greeting puts "hello everybody"
iOS为了让设备尽量省电,减少不必要的开销,保持系统流畅,因而对后台机制采用墓碑式的“假后台”。除了系统官方极少数程序可以真后台,一般开发者开发出来的应用程序后台受到以下限制:1.用户按Home之后,App转入后台进行运行,此时拥有180s后台时间(iOS7)或者600s(iOS6)运行时间可以处理后台操作2.当180S或者600S时间过去之后,可以告知系统未完成任务,需要申请继续完成,系统批准申
以下内容,看了多篇优秀的相关文章总结而来一.  大致简介iOS 应用程序5个状态:停止运行-应用程序已经终止,或者还未启动。不活动-应用程序处于前台但不再接收事件(例如,用户在app处于活动时锁住了设备)。活动-app处于“使用中”的状态。后台-app不再屏幕上显示,但它仍然执行代码。挂起-app仍然驻留内存但不再执行代码。按下Home键时,app从活动状态转入后台,绝大部分app通常在
转载 2023-07-14 19:59:23
1785阅读
构建 iOS 插件 本页具体说明晰 iOS 渠道的本地代码插件。 为 iOS 创立带本地插件的使用程序 按以下办法在 C# 文件中定义外部办法:  [DllImport ("__Internal")] private static extern float FooPluginFunction (); 设定 iOS 编辑器的
在某些情况下,避免死锁是很重要的,下面我就要描述一下避免死锁的三种方法定义锁顺序设置时限死锁检测定义锁的访问排序当多个线程同时需要一个锁,而获取这个锁的顺序不一样的时候,死锁就出现了。 那么只要保证所有的锁都被同一种顺序获取的话,那么死锁就不会发生了.Thread 1: lock A lock B Thread 2: wait for A lock C (when A
这篇文章会非常详细的分析 iOS 界面构建中的各种性能问题以及对应的解决思路,同时给出一个开源的微博列表实现,通过实际的代码展示如何构建流畅的交互。 Index演示项目屏幕显示图像的原理卡顿产生的原因和解决方案CPU 资源消耗原因和解决方案GPU 资源消耗原因和解决方案AsyncDisplayKitASDK 的由来ASDK 的资料ASDK 的基本原理ASDK 的图层预合成ASDK 异步并发操作R
转载 2023-08-04 09:45:19
0阅读
原标题:iPhone手机省电技巧汇总,让你的苹果手机续航能力加强【免责声明】本文部分文字与图片资源来自于网络,转载此文是出于传递更多信息之目的,若侵权,请立即通知我们,我们会第一时间予以删除,并同时向您表示歉意!随着社会的快速发展,手机已经成了人们日常生活与工作中必不可少的一样工具,那么如果你的手机动不动就电量不足甚至关机,会不会让你很恼火? 对于使用iPhone的人来说,电池电量不足是一大头痛之
这篇文章会非常详细的分析 iOS 界面构建中的各种性能问题以及对应的解决思路,同时给出一个开源的微博列表实现,通过实际的代码展示如何构建流畅的交互。 Index演示项目屏幕显示图像的原理卡顿产生的原因和解决方案CPU 资源消耗原因和解决方案GPU 资源消耗原因和解决方案AsyncDisplayKitASDK 的由来ASDK 的资料ASDK 的基本原理ASDK 的图层预合成ASDK 异步并发操作R
转载 2023-08-02 09:18:37
53阅读
# iOS 蓝牙如何保持后台通讯 在现代移动应用中,蓝牙通讯已经成为了这些应用增加用户互动的重要组成部分。尤其在物联网(IoT)和可穿戴设备领域,蓝牙的使用越来越普遍。然而,iOS 系统对于后台运行有严格的限制,这给我们在使用蓝牙进行后台通讯时带来了挑战。本文将探讨如何在 iOS 中实现蓝牙后台通讯,同时提供相关的代码示例和设计图。 ## 背景介绍 iOS 应用通常在进入后台后会暂停所有活动
原创 4天前
3阅读
https://.jianshu.com/p/d466f2da0d33 在我看来,苹果系统与安卓系统最直观的区别就是后台处理方式了吧,安卓手机一旦开启了很多app放到后台,即使前台什么也不做,就是切换一下系统界面都会觉得卡;苹果手机不论开多少app在后台都感觉很流畅. 这是因为安卓默认处理ap
转载 2019-03-06 20:24:00
1008阅读
2评论
这篇文章会非常详细的分析 iOS 界面构建中的各种性能问题以及对应的解决思路,同时给出一个开源的微博列表实现,通过实际的代码展示如何构建流畅的交互。 Index演示项目屏幕显示图像的原理卡顿产生的原因和解决方案CPU 资源消耗原因和解决方案GPU 资源消耗原因和解决方案AsyncDisplayKitASDK 的由来ASDK 的资料ASDK 的基本原理ASDK 的图层预合成ASDK 异步并发操作
转载 2023-08-02 09:20:42
41阅读
平时数据库处理时,总要接触关于数据同步修改的问题,有时候我们需要在业务处理
转载 2023-04-28 06:57:40
70阅读
## Android Fragment 保持数据 在 Android 开发中,Fragment 是一个重要的组件,它可以帮助我们构建灵活的用户界面,同时也能够与 Activity 进行交互。但是在使用 Fragment 的过程中,我们可能会遇到一个常见的问题,就是如何在 Fragment 之间共享和保持数据。 本文将介绍几种常见的方法,帮助你在 Android 应用开发中有效地保持 Fragm
原创 2023-08-25 14:20:04
37阅读
目录redis是如何保持数据的一致性在读取缓存数据时更新缓存方面将不一致分三种情况说明 redis是如何保持数据的一致性保持数据一致性,就是保持缓存和数据数据的一致性问题一般来说,只要你用到了缓存,不管是Redis还是memcache,就可能会涉及到数据库缓存与数据的一致性问题。在读取缓存数据时读的时候,先读缓存,缓存没有的话,就读数据库,然后取出数据后放入缓存,同时返回响应。更新缓存方面三种
转载 2023-07-07 19:35:32
45阅读
IOS里面的后台模式     本文介绍下ios的后台模式,本文是一篇译文,原文地址:点击打开链接         从ios4开始,当用户点击home键之后,你可以设计你的应用,使它在内存中挂起。虽然应用还在内存中,但是所有的操作都被暂停了,除非用户重新开启应用。是吧?       &
  • 1
  • 2
  • 3
  • 4
  • 5